> +static int aspeed_scu_ic_map(struct irq_domain *domain, unsigned int irq, > + irq_hw_number_t hwirq) > +{ > + irq_set_chip_and_handler(irq, &aspeed_scu_ic_chip, handle_simple_irq);
handle_simple_irq is usually wrong, and works badly with threaded interrupts. I suggest you'd change it to handle_level_irq, which probably matches the behaviour of the controller.
